# GridScout Environments

GridScout prefetches map tiles for the Orvane navigation apps. Three environments: dev, staging, prod. Dev uses a synthetic tile source; staging mirrors prod traffic at 10%. Prefetch radius and cache TTLs differ per environment — never copy prod values into dev, it floods the tile origin. Deploys go staging → prod with a 24h soak. Staging runs with the following configuration values.

config for bahop-baduf:
[kasion]
team = lamath
access_code = ac_d807e5
host = kasion.paliqcloud.corp
port = 4000
owner = julix.tamvan
peer = frair.qorvelsoft.local

## Configuration

Hey support folks — Bucketeer (our A/B assignment service) reads everything from `.env`, so no code changes needed for most tweaks. `BUCKETEER_STICKY_TTL` controls how long a user stays in their assigned variant, and `BUCKETEER_SALT_ROTATION` should stay at `weekly` unless the Velma team says otherwise. Most tickets you'll see are just a missing signing credential. To fix those, add the following line to the service's `.env` file:

vault entry, kahof-fajof: LEDGER_TOKEN20=252fb2f2c70cd73a28be

Handover Note — Logistics Transition

To my successor: the switch from Bramley Carriers to Oakfen Logistics is mid-stream. Contracts are signed; first consolidated shipments run next month from the Tarnwell depot. Finance should watch the dual-billing period closely, as both providers invoice until cutover completes. Elspeth Marrow holds the reconciliation tracker. The sensitive planning detail behind this move is noted below.

board note of yaduf-bagag: Wenwynox Holdings plans to lower the Oliys list price by 26 percent in September.

## Document Transport: Recalled Charger Pallet

A pallet of recalled Voltwick QuickCell chargers is staged in Receiving Bay 2 at the Marrow Street office. Transport back to the Voltwick depot in Kellsford is booked for Thursday morning via Brindle Freight. The pallet must remain shrink-wrapped and tagged until collection. The courier will require the confidential hand-over instruction below.

courier memo of yajef-bajep: the frawyn jordor courier leaves the norwyn ledger at gate 2781 under passcode 330769